#include "identity.hh"
|
|
|
|
#include <stdio.h>
|
|
|
|
namespace lout {
|
|
namespace identity {
|
|
|
|
// ------------------------
|
|
// IdentifiableObject
|
|
// ------------------------
|
|
|
|
using namespace object;
|
|
using namespace container::typed;
|
|
|
|
IdentifiableObject::Class::Class (IdentifiableObject::Class *parent, int id,
|
|
const char *className)
|
|
{
|
|
this->parent = parent;
|
|
this->id = id;
|
|
this->className = className;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
void IdentifiableObject::Class::intoStringBuffer(misc::StringBuffer *sb)
|
|
{
|
|
sb->append ("<class ");
|
|
sb->append (className);
|
|
sb->append (" (");
|
|
sb->appendInt (id);
|
|
sb->append (")");
|
|
|
|
if (parent) {
|
|
sb->append (", parent: ");
|
|
parent->intoStringBuffer (sb);
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
sb->append (">");
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
HashTable <ConstString, IdentifiableObject::Class>
|
|
*IdentifiableObject::classesByName =
|
|
new HashTable<ConstString, IdentifiableObject::Class> (true, true);
|
|
Vector <IdentifiableObject::Class> *IdentifiableObject::classesById =
|
|
new Vector <IdentifiableObject::Class> (16, false);
|
|
IdentifiableObject::Class *IdentifiableObject::currentlyConstructedClass;
|
|
|
|
IdentifiableObject::IdentifiableObject ()
|
|
{
|
|
currentlyConstructedClass = NULL;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
void IdentifiableObject::intoStringBuffer(misc::StringBuffer *sb)
|
|
{
|
|
sb->append("<instance ");
|
|
sb->appendPointer(this);
|
|
sb->append(" of ");
|
|
sb->append(getClassName());
|
|
sb->append(">");
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* \brief This method must be called in the constructor for the sub class.
|
|
* See class comment for details.
|
|
*/
|
|
void IdentifiableObject::registerName (const char *className, int *classId)
|
|
{
|
|
ConstString str (className);
|
|
Class *klass = classesByName->get (&str);
|
|
if (klass == NULL) {
|
|
klass = new Class (currentlyConstructedClass, classesById->size (),
|
|
className);
|
|
ConstString *key = new ConstString (className);
|
|
classesByName->put (key, klass);
|
|
classesById->put (klass);
|
|
*classId = klass->id;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
this->classId = klass->id;
|
|
*classId = klass->id;
|
|
currentlyConstructedClass = klass;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
/**
|
|
* \brief Returns, whether this class is an instance of the class, given by
|
|
* \em otherClassId, or of a sub class of this class.
|
|
*/
|
|
bool IdentifiableObject::instanceOf (int otherClassId)
|
|
{
|
|
if (otherClassId == -1)
|
|
// Other class has not been registered yet, while it should have been,
|
|
// if this class is an instance of it or of a sub-class.
|
|
return false;
|
|
|
|
Class *otherClass = classesById->get (otherClassId);
|
|
|
|
if (otherClass == NULL) {
|
|
fprintf (stderr,
|
|
"WARNING: Something got wrong here, it seems that a "
|
|
"CLASS_ID was not initialized properly.\n");
|
|
return false;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
for (Class *klass = classesById->get (classId); klass != NULL;
|
|
klass = klass->parent) {
|
|
if (klass == otherClass)
|
|
return true;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
return false;
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
} // namespace identity
|
|
} // namespace lout
